The surge in Bitcoin fees can be attributed to several factors. Firstly, the increasing popularity of Bitcoin has led to a higher demand for transactions. As more people adopt the cryptocurrency, the network becomes busier, resulting in longer confirmation times and higher fees. Secondly, the limited block size of the Bitcoin network has become a bottleneck, unable to handle the growing number of transactions. This has forced miners to prioritize transactions with higher fees, further exacerbating the issue.
